En esta guía vamos a aprender a instalar y configurar en nuestra Raspberry Pi uno de los principales VPNs del mercado, en este caso hablamos de NordVPN.
Así mismo os facilito una introducción por si alguien no sabe que es un VPN y también una guía sobre OpenVpn.
Índice
Instalación de NordVPN:
Para empezar debemos de tener una Raspberry Pi y obviamente una cuenta en NordVPN (no esperéis un link de afiliado, pues no es un artículo patrocinado).
Antes de nada, actualizaremos todo el software de nuestro dispositivo con los siguientes comandos:
1
2
sudo apt-get update
sudo apt-get upgrade
Ahora procederemos a instalar el paquete de OpenVPN:
1
sudo apt-get install openvpn
Acto seguido accedemos al directorio de OpenVPN:
1
cd/etc/openvpn/
Para continuar necesitamos los archivos ovpn de NordVPN, los cuales obtendremos con el siguiente comando:
1
sudo wget https://nordvpn.com/api/files/zip
A continuación descomprimimos el archivo descargado en el paso anterior:
1
sudo unzip zip
Y ya tendremos a NordVPN listo para su ejecución y últimos pasos:
1
sudo openvpn file_name
*En este comando debes de reemplazar "file_name" con el archivo de la ubicación a la que desea conectarte (servidores).
Por ejemplo puedes emplear:
1
ls-l/etc/openvpn/
Para obtener una lista de todos los archivos disponibles y elegir uno de ellos, por ejemplo uno australiano (o que tu desees) como muestro en el ejemplo:
Llegados a este punto debemos de ingresar nuestras credenciales, una vez realizado se conectara automáticamente al servidor VPN elegido.
Por último si deseas desconectarte, simplemente presionamos ctrl + c en nuestro teclado y se cerrara el programa. O en caso de que este atajo no funcione, siempre tenemos el comando:
1
sudo killall openvpn
Arranque automático de NordVPN en el encendido:
Este paso es opcional, pues en el configuraremos NordVPN en el arranque automático de nuestro sistema operativo.
Para empezar necesitaremos guardar nuestro nombre de usuario y contraseña en un archivo:
1
sudo nano/etc/openvpn/auth.txt
En este archivo guardaremos nuestro usuario y contraseña como muestro a continuación (reemplazando ambas palabras por los datos correspondientes):
1
2
username
password
Ahora guardamos el archivo que acabamos de crear y salimos presionando ctrl + x, confirmando su guardado y creación.
Acto seguido copiamos el archivo ovpn que deseamos emplear al inicio del VPN (pudiendo abreviar el nombre a uno más simple, como en este caso):
Siendo en la primera parte el archivo original y en el segundo, el mismo archivo con un nombre más corto.
A continuación editaremos el archivo que acabamos de crear:
1
sudo nano/etc/openvpn/au151.conf
(Recuerda editar el nombre del archivo al que corresponda en tú caso)
Reemplazando
1
auth-user-pass
Por
1
auth-user-pass auth.txt
Y volvemos a guardar el archivo que acabamos de editar y salimos presionando ctrl + x, confirmando su guardado.
Ya por último necesitamos configurar OpenVPN para que se inicie automáticamente y use nuestro archivo, para lo cual debemos de editar un último archivo:
1
sudo nano/etc/default/openvpn
Donde buscaremos:
1
#AUTOSTART="all"
Y lo reemplazaremos por:
1
AUTOSTART="au151"
Recuerda modificar au151 con el nombre de archivo que acabamos de crear.
Volvemos a guardar el archivo que acabamos de editar y salimos presionando ctrl + x, confirmando su guardado.
Reiniciamos nuestra Raspberry y ya tendremos nuestro VPN funcionando de forma permanente. Comando para reiniciar:
1
sudo reboot
Escrito por Noel
Buenas, me llamo Noel, soy un divulgador y amante del software libre y Gnu Linux.
Usuario inquieto por ver las novedades y dar a conocer a todos las grandes ventajas del software libre y Gnu Linux.
Suscribirse
0 Comentarios
Feedbacks en línea
Ver todos los comentarios
LiGNUx trabaja sobre una licencia de Creative Commons Reconocimiento 4.0 Internacional.